Methodology & Data Source

All salary figures are 2026 projections based on BLS OEWS May 2025 data. A 2.96% CAGR (derived from 6-year national BLS trends) was applied to estimate current compensation. Cost-of-living adjustments use BEA Regional Price Parity data. Actual salaries vary by employer, certifications, and experience.
